Two men have been shot in a targeted attack in Sydney’s southwest, leaving one lying in a suburban park with gunshot wounds to his head and torso.
Commander Grant Healey said police believe the incident was targeted but not gang-related, describing the shooters as having “a reckless disregard for everybody’s safety”. Healey said one man was in surgery in a serious condition. The other is in a stable condition. They are not related to each other.
“A man in his late 50s exited the house. He was hit by an object by an unknown person, and then the house was deliberately lit shortly after,” he said. “It’s the proximity and time, and we’ve got information that makes us think they may be linked.”
